  • Abstract
    A 2 × 2 circularly polarized array antenna consisting of four electrically small parasitic antenna elements is proposed. Each antenna in the array uses top loading and a folded driver to decrease the overall size of the antenna array. The total volume of the array is 0.67λ × 0.67λ × 0.08λ. The array has a maximum gain of 11.5 dBi and a 3-dB beam width of 50° in both the xz and yz planes.
